2 train robbers arrested from Kanpur

Two members of a gang involved in robbing train passengers of their valuables were today arrested by Government Railway Police from Kanpur Central Railway Station.
According to the GRP in-charge, T R Pandey, two suspicious men were spotted during the routine checking in the wee hours. On being questioned by the police, they tried to escape.
However, they were arrested and police seized three ATM cards, 230 grams of a white psychotropic powder and Rs 40,500 in cash from their possession, he said.

Roop Singh, a resident of Hamirpur district and Kanpur resident Ritesh Kumar, on being interrogated, revealed that they used to target trains at Agra, Kanpur, Etawah, Tundla, Firozabad and Lucknow railway stations.
A case has been registered against the duo and hunt is on to nab their associates.
